Transaction 8b44d935d39f86dd14ea29155c428770984c822202bf218db0f43e905c102408
1 Input
1 Output
-
8b44d935d39f86dd14ea29155c428770984c822202bf218db0f43e905c102408:0
- value
- 3060662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fbf6d04718c4c4272087b7e0fa5bdebd66595a05 OP_EQUAL
- address
- 3QfHCbrPYUBTE4dE4S81341PuvXhSwixJK